New advancements of 7nm, 5nm, and 3nm process nodes have introduced complex design challenges for chipmakers, specifically the growing needs for scalable storage performance. Data is the new capital and asset for chipmaker, and it is growing exponentially. Combined with vast amounts of data generated from much denser chip designs, and growing compute farms that are now using GPUs, the scale-out NAS storage is a key piece how unstructured storage affects their ability to deliver value and improve time to market metrics.
